The Benefits of Leather

leather

Leather is a timeless material that has been used for centuries to make clothing, furniture, and accessories. It is a durable material that is resistant to wear and tear, making it a great choice for items that will be used frequently. Leather is also a natural material that is breathable and comfortable to wear, making it a great choice for clothing. Leather is also a great choice for furniture because it is easy to clean and maintain, and it can last for many years.
